Description:
The Cisco uBR7225VXR Universal Broadband Router is a 2-rack-unit (RU) modular, inexpensive, mid-level entry CMTS suitable for cable operators that require a higher capacity platform than the Cisco uBR7100 Series, but not the larger form factor or capacity of the Cisco uBR7246VXR or Cisco uBR10012. The Cisco uBR7225VXR is based on open standards and brings the power and reliability of the Cisco uBR7246VXR within reach of all cable operators. The Cisco uBR7225VXR delivers a feature-rich CMTS for emerging markets and Tier 2 and Tier 3 cable networks evolving to an IP Next-Generation Network infrastructure that supports the deployment of revenue-generating services. This product offers cable operators, multiunit businesses, and ISPs a superior and cost-effective platform for the delivery of high-speed data, voice, and video services. This new CMTS platform requires exceptionally low capital investment and minimal setup time, and it supports up to 5000 subscribers. The uBR7225VXR Universal Broadband Router is a service-enabling, communications-grade CMTS that offers carrier-class reliability, modular scalability, and significant investment protection. Because of its support for a broad range of features, cable operators can cost-effectively deploy solutions that address a wide range of density, performance, and service requirements with confidence that the router also will support future networking needs. In addition, unlike a fixed configuration CMTS such as the Cisco uBR7100 Series, the modularity of the processor and line card slots in this platform allows for future upgrades in capacity as technology evolves. |
Features:
With its flexible, all-inclusive product design, the Cisco uBR7225VXR Series offers: • An advanced physical layer (PHY) to provide ingress noise cancellation
• Advanced time-division multiple access (A-TDMA) capabilities
• Advanced spectrum management
• An onboard processor for improved performance to support additional subscribers and services
• Flexible software Media Access Control (MAC) domain configuration for virtual interfaces
• Reduced cable wiring through frequency stacking
• DOCSIS®, European DOCSIS (Euro-DOCSIS), and J-DOCSIS compliance on one line card
• Integrated upconverters: depending on the specific model, one or two downstream modulators and eight or six upstream burst receivers on a single line card. |
